Comprehending Registered Agent Services Solutions

Registered agent services play a crucial role in the legal compliance of businesses, particularly limited liability companies and corporations. A registered agent, often referred to as a statutory agent, is responsible for handling legal documents and important correspondence on behalf of the company. This includes service of process notifications, annual report reminders, and various essential documents from state agencies. By appointing a registered agent, companies can ensure that they have a trusted point of contact for legal matters.

Selecting the right registered agent provider is essential for ensuring compliance with state laws. Different states have specific requirements regarding who can serve as a registered agent, ranging from individuals to commercial registered agent companies. Each agent service provider varies in the services they offer, such as annual compliance services, business mail handling, and support for service of process management. It is crucial to evaluate these offerings to determine which registered agent solutions are most suitable for the needs of your business.

The cost of registered agent services can fluctuate among providers. Factors influencing registered agent fees include the range of services provided, the reputation of the registered agent company, and geographical considerations for regional or national coverage. While some companies may look for affordable registered agent solutions, it is critical to prioritize reliability and professionalism to avoid possible compliance issues down the line.

Expenses and Fee Models

When picking a registered agent, it is crucial to grasp the fees associated with their services. Registered agent costs can fluctuate significantly depending on the provider, the services included, and the geographical region. Generally, you can expect to pay in the range of fifty to three hundred USD for typical registered agent fees. However, some companies might provide supplemental features such as compliance reminders, document handling, and further legal help, which can impact the overall cost.

It is wise to think about various fee arrangements when reviewing registered agent alternatives. Some companies offer a fixed annual rate, which simplifies cost management, while others may charge based on individual services used or further filings. For organizations seeking affordability, it's recommended to look for packages that combine services, as these can often lead to cost reductions compared to purchasing services individually. Low-cost registered agent offerings might appear attractive, but it’s important to verify that the level of service is not reduced.

Additionally, when assessing costs, keep in mind any likely hidden charges, such as those for accessing documents or filing for compliance. Reviewing registered agent contract details can unveil additional charges that could alter the total amount. Organizations should also ask about renewal fees, which could escalate in coming years. By thoroughly reviewing these costs, organizations can make smart choices on the best registered agent options that suit their financial requirements.

Regulatory Adherence and Obligations

As you selecting a registered agent, it is crucial to comprehend the regulatory requirements and obligations that oversee their functions. Every state has particular rules that registered agents must adhere to, which can include maintaining a physical office inside the state and being accessible during standard business hours. A thorough understanding of these state-specific obligations ensures both compliance but also safeguards the legal standing of your business entity.

Moreover, registered agents are tasked with managing critical legal documents such as service of process notifications and compliance reminders. Selecting a dependable registered agent provider who stays current on document delivery and state filings will significantly reduce the risk of missing important deadlines. Ensure that your preferred agent offers secure handling of sensitive legal information, which is vital for maintaining your business's confidentiality and protecting it from possible liabilities.

Ultimately, consider the ramifications of employing an online registered agent versus a local one. While online registered agents can provide simplicity and often lower costs, local agents may offer more personalized service and better knowledge of state-specific compliance issues. Considering these factors is crucial in determining which registered agent solutions will best align with your business needs and ensure proper legal compliance into the future.

Advantages of Qualified Registered Agents

A certified registered agent provides a myriad of benefits for companies seeking regulatory adherence and effectiveness. One key advantage is the assurance of receiving legal documents in a efficient manner. As the official agent for legal notifications, a registered agent ensures that any legal actions or official communications reach the business without delay, allowing the business to address legal issues without unnecessary delays. This consistency can be essential for maintaining good standing with state laws.

Additionally, professional registered agents offer confidentiality. By using their services, entrepreneurs can keep their private information off the public domain, reducing the potential of unsolicited marketing and potential fraud. This further layer of protection allows business owners to focus on expanding their company without worrying about their location being accessible to the public, which enhances security and peace of mind.

Moreover, opting for a professional registered agent can conserve businesses considerable time and energy. They handle various regulatory tasks, such as annual report filings, notifications for compliance, and managing documents. This enables entrepreneurs to concentrate on main activities, knowing that their designated agent is managing legal responsibilities and ensuring compliance to state requirements. Additionally, many registered agent companies provide web-based portals for easy access to important documents and alerts, simplifying the process of staying in compliance.

Lastly, business owners often inquire about the process of changing their registered agent. To change registered agents, a business generally needs to fill out a specific form designated by the state and may also entail notifying the current agent of the change. It is important to ensure that the new registered agent fulfills all statutory agent requirements and that the transition does not interfere with the company's compliance status.
